    Long description:

    Tribology of Polymer Composites: Characterization, Properties, and Applications provides an exhaustive overview of the latest research, trends, applications and future directions of the tribology of polymer composites. Covering novel methods for the synthesis of polymer composites and their properties, the book starts by reviewing the fabrication techniques, wear and frictional properties of polymer composite materials. From there, it features chapters looking at the tribological behavior and properties of specific polymer composite materials such as synthetic fiber-reinforced, cellulose fiber-reinforced, wood fiber, synthetic fiber, mineral fiber-reinforced, and thermosetting composites.

    Final chapters cover the tribology of polymer nanocomposites and particulate polymer composites and their metal coatings. Applied examples spanning a wide range of industries are emphasized in each chapter.




    • Demonstrates the potential of polymer composites and their applications
    • Covers novel methods for the synthesis of polymer composites and their properties
    • Reviews the fabrication techniques, wear and frictional properties of polymer composite materials

    Table of Contents:

    1. Outline to tribology of polymer composites
    2. Recent advances in tribology of hybrid polymer composites
    3. Development and tribological properties of polymer composites
    4. Tribological behavior of fiber-reinforced polymer composites
    5. Tribological characterization of cellulose fiber-reinforced polymer composites
    6. Effect of adding sisal fiber on the sliding wear behavior of the coconut sheath fiber-reinforced composite
    7. Influence of coconut and graphite fillers on the wear and friction behavior of epoxy composites
    8. Tribological behavior of nanoclay-filled basalt fiber-reinforced polymer composites
    9. Slurry jet erosion wear of particulate polymer composites and metal coating
    10. Tribology of thermosetting composites
    11. Tribological studies of surface-modified sansevieria cylindrica fiber-reinforced polyester composites
    12. Friction and wear properties of carbon nanotube-reinforced polymer composites
    13. Sustainable tribology: Processing and characterization of multiscale thermoplastic composites within hydropower applications
    14. Tribological characterization of different mesh-sized natural barite-based copper-free brake friction composites
    15. Tribological studies and modal analysis on biocomposite/PVC core sandwich panels
    16. Synergism of fillers on adhesive and abrasive wear of thermoplastic copolyester elastomer composites
    17. Tribological applications of polymer composites
